IEC EN 62379-7 specifies the characteristics of the common control interface of IEC EN 62379-1, specific to the measurement of the service experienced by audio and video streams, and in particular the requirements of the EBU ECN-IPM Measurement Group.

The collection of network-related parameters may be beyond the scope of this standard. These are expected to be collected from the standard Internet Engineering Task Force (IETF) Management Information Base (MIBs), which are usually found on most (if not all) networked equipment. Some specific network parameters not available from existing standard IETF MIBs are included.

In achieving these goals, the ECN-IPM Group identified a number of parameters important to broadcasters when using IP networks for voice and video transmission, and developed a software mechanism to probe a network for device and topology discovery, physical path tracing for both, end-to-end communication. and multicast streams, creating multi-layer monitoring potential for streams in a multi-vendor network with purely media-specific parameters.

At any point in the audio signal chain, the audio data will be in a certain format. For management purposes, the format will be defined by an object identifier, which is a "Common control interface standard" object identifier defined and specified in IEC EN 62379-2, or an object identifier defined elsewhere.

Each measurement block must be modeled with one of the standard measurement block types defined in this standard or with a measurement block type defined elsewhere. Associated with each defined block type will be a (possibly empty) set of managed object types that represent control functions for that block. A block type must be defined by the node in the object descriptor tree that is the root node for the group of managed object types associated with that block type.
